In Galician artistic expression, the physical environment acts as a character. The dense forests ( fragas ), untamed rivers, and dramatic ocean cliffs of the Atlantic coast provide a dramatic backdrop for romantic and erotic themes. The "ur-erotic" connection here is heavily tied to pantheism—the belief that the divine and the natural world are one. Artists often blend the human form with natural elements like water, moss, and stone, creating a sensuality that feels ancient and elemental. Galician mythology is rich with legends of spirits and supernatural beings. Stories of the Santa Compaña (a mythical procession of souls) and meigas (witches) reflect a historical preoccupation with the boundary between the physical and spiritual worlds. These legends suggest a culture that values the mysterious and the unseen. 2. Literary Heritage in the Land of Mist
